Published tuition is $4,977 in-state and $7,255 out-of-state, with a full cost of attendance of $19,434 a year. After aid, families pay between $11,920 and $19,245 depending on income.
| Household income | Net price a year | Share of the sticker price |
|---|---|---|
| Under $30,000 | $11,920 | 61% |
| $30,001–$48,000 | $12,403 | 64% |
| $48,001–$75,000 | $14,692 | 76% |
| $75,001–$110,000 | $17,280 | 89% |
| Over $110,000 | $19,245 | 99% |
Net price is the federal measure of what students actually pay: total cost of attendance minus the grant and scholarship aid they receive. It is the only cost figure worth comparing between universities — the published tuition above is a list price that most students never pay in full.
A high Pell share means the university enrols many lower-income students, and usually that its net price for those families is well below the sticker price. A high loan share means the gap between aid and cost is being filled with borrowing — the repayment record shows how that works out afterwards.
